1. A young adult who fell from a third-floor balcony has a blood pressure of 110/70 mm Hg and a heart
rate of 108/min. Pulse pressure is



55 mm Hg

70 mm Hg

40 mm Hg

35 mm Hg - answer-40 mm Hg




2. A construction worker crushed by a falling beam has compartment syndrome of the left thigh. This
patient will be closely monitored for signs of rhabdomyolysis, including

dark-colored urine and dropping urine output.

dilute urine and an elevated creatine kinase level.

increasing urine output and myoglobinemia.

diminished urine output and hypokalemia. - answer-dark-colored urine and dropping urine output.
3. Care of the trauma patient with prerenal failure chiefly involves ?

initiating hemodialysis.

limiting fluid intake.

refilling the vascular space.

administering diuretics.

- answer-refilling the vascular space.


4. A previously healthy young adult is recovering from a motorcycle crash that resulted in complex
orthopedic injuries. Which of the following dietary discharge instructions is appropriate for this patient?

, Reduce total carbohydrates and eliminate lactose-containing products.

Restrict fats, increase calcium intake, and avoid foods with high-protein content.

Take an iron supplement and limit both leafy green vegetables and salty foods.

Eat a standard diet but increase total calories, protein, and calcium-rich foods. - answer-Eat a standard
diet but increase total calories, protein, and calcium-rich foods.



5. In the patient with an open fracture, IV antibiotics significantly decrease the risk of osteomyelitis if
administered within of hospital arrival.

1 hour

4 hours

6 hours

8 hours - answer-1 hour



6. An 82-year-old man was admitted to the hospital after he fell down two steps. The patient is alert
and oriented but has several bruises and abrasions. Which vital sign findings would be most concerning?



Heart rate 97/min; blood pressure 134/78 mm Hg

Heart rate 65/min; blood pressure 108/90 mm Hg

Heart rate 94/min; blood pressure 101/82 mm Hg

Heart rate 118/min; blood pressure 163/82 mm Hg - answer-Heart rate 118/min; blood pressure 163/82
mm Hg
7. Two days after an episode of intimate partner violence, a patient complains of headache and nausea.
She has poor recall of the events leading up to the injury. However, her brain computed tomography
scan is normal. These findings suggest which type of brain trauma?

Subdural hematoma

Concussion

Diffuse axonal injury

Traumatic stroke - answer-Concussion
